Description

$17 per hour


We're looking for someone with grit and a can-do attitude to do all the behind the scenes work that keeps the night running smoothly. This is a part-time position but there is plenty of opportunity to grow with the company!


Primarily responsible for assisting the events team in washing dishes, pots, and pans. Responsible for the set-up, tear down, and cleaning of event spaces as directed by the Banquet Captain.


Our season starts Memorial Day Weekend and wraps up by Labor Day Weekend. We're in search of team members who will be available on nights and weekends for the 2023 summer season. There are, of course, opportunities to become a year-round or full-time employees. 


All team members must uphold and embody Journeyman’s Core Values which represent the culture, attitude, and immediate priorities ensuring our cohesion and success.

PRINCIPAL DUTIES:

  • Assist Events Team in the setup of Event Spaces as directed by the Banquet Captain including, but not limited to, tables, chairs, utensils, glassware, décor, and barware.
  • Assist Events Team in the tear down and clean up of event spaces after each event using designated equipment, materials, and procedures.
  • Wash all dishes, pots, and pans after each event to ensure proper sanitary guidelines are maintained in the prep kitchen.
  • Promptly stock prep kitchen with food items, utensils, dishes, and cookware before and during events.
  • Empty and run trash from each event space and prep kitchen to designated waste area.
  • Report to work in uniform at posted schedule times.
  • Assist in cleaning and sanitizing production equipment, work surfaces, and kitchen (including storage areas and coolers).
  • Ensure applicable kitchen/event space equipment are in proper working order prior to shift; communicate any maintenance, repair, or upkeep issues to Banquet Captain or Shift Leaders.
  • Clarify assigned tasks with Banquet Captain or Shift Leaders.
  • Complete closing duties before end of shift up to standards of Banquet Captain.

Requirements

  • Ability to perform job functions with attention to detail, speed, and accuracy
  • Ability to carry out detailed written or verbal instructions independently.
  • Ability to use all senses to ensure consistency and quality in food preparation and execution
  • Ability to operate, clean and maintain all equipment required in job functions
  • Good organizational skills and verbal communication skills.
  • Work habits include regular attendance, teamwork, initiative, dependability, positive attitude, and promptness.
  • Ability to work flexible schedule to include weekends and holidays
